以太坊(Ethereum)是当前最为流行的区块链平台之一,特别因其智能合约和去中心化应用(dApps)的支持而备受瞩目。在以太坊生态系统中,代币是用户进行交互、交易的重要载体。而要管理这些代币,用户则需要一个安全可靠的。本文将为你提供一个全面的以太坊代币教程,涵盖如何创建、管理以及代币的相关知识。同时,我们还将探讨相关的常见问题,帮助你更好地理解这一新兴领域。

一、以太坊和代币的基本概念

以太坊是一种开源的区块链平台,允许开发者在其上构建和部署智能合约与去中心化应用。与比特币主要作为数字货币使用不同,以太坊允许创建各种不同类型的代币,这些代币可以代表资产、权益或访问权限等。例如,很多初创企业在以太坊平台上发行自己的代币以进行募资,这种方式被称为首次代币发行(ICO)。

以太坊的代币主要是基于 ERC-20 和 ERC-721 标准进行创建的。ERC-20 标准是以太坊上广泛使用的代币标准,允许代币在不同和交易平台之间互通,而 ERC-721 则是不可替代代币(NFT)的标准,通常用于艺术品、视频游戏等领域。

二、如何创建以太坊代币

创建以太坊代币并不是一个复杂的过程,但需要一些基础的编程知识。以下是一个基本流程:

  1. 设置开发环境:首先,你需要安装Node.js和Truffle框架,还要确保你的计算机上安装了Ganache(一个以太坊的私链)或直接使用以太坊测试网络(如Ropsten)。
  2. 编写智能合约:使用Solidity编程语言编写代币智能合约。一个简单的ERC-20合约会包括代币的名称、符号、总供给、转账功能等。
  3. 编译合约:使用Truffle命令行工具编译你所编写的合约,确保没有错误。
  4. 部署合约:将合约部署到以太坊网络,可以选择使用Metamask 连接到网络。
  5. 进行测试:在测试网络上测试代币功能,确保转账、批准等功能正常运行。

三、如何管理以太坊

以太坊是存储以太坊及其代币的工具,种类繁多,包括软件、硬件和纸等。常见的以太坊有 MetaMask、MyEtherWallet、Ledger 等。

管理以太坊的关键步骤包括定义类型、创建或导入、备份助记词、存储私钥与安全性注意:

  1. 选择类型:根据你的需求选择合适的类型。软件通常便捷易用,而硬件则提供更高的安全性。
  2. 创建:以MetaMask为例,下载并安装后,按照提示创建一个新,并生成一组助记词。小心保管这段助记词,因为它是恢复的关键。
  3. 备份助记词: 在创建时,将助记词或私钥备份到安全的地方。这一步非常重要,以免丢失资产。
  4. 安全性建议:定期更新密码、启用双因素认证、避免在公共网络中使用等,提高的安全性。

四、以太坊代币的转账与交易

拥有以太坊代币后,你可能需要进行转账或交易。以下是一些基本操作:

  1. 转账代币:在中选择代币,输入接收地址和转账金额,确认交易后,交易将广播到网络。
  2. 交易手续费:在以太坊网络上进行转账通常需要支付手续费(Gas fee),其费用根据网络拥堵情况而异。
  3. 使用去中心化交易所(DEX):平台如Uniswap允许用户直接通过智能合约进行代币交换,用户只需连接并选择想要交换的代币及数量。

五、以太坊代币的常见问题解答

1. 什么是以太坊代币的主要类型?

以太坊代币根据其用途和技术标准的不同可分为多种类型:

ERC-20代币:这是最常见的代币类型,支持多种功能,如转账、批准、获取余额等,广泛用于各类项目和应用中。

ERC-721代币:不可替代代币(NFT)标准,允许每个代币有唯一的属性,负担艺术品、收藏品、游戏内资产等。

ERC-1155代币:这种标准结合了ERC-20和ERC-721的优点,允许同一合约中管理多种类型的代币,极大提高了效率。

了解不同代币类型的特点和使用场景有助于用户选择合适的投资和使用方向。

2. 如何保证以太坊的安全?

安全是加密资产管理的重中之重,以下是一些保证安全的有效措施:

  1. 多重备份:确保备份助记词和私钥,保留在多个安全的地方,避免丢失。
  2. 使用硬件:对于持有大量资产的用户,硬件如Ledger提供最高级别的安全性,减少网络风险。
  3. 安全连接:在使用时,尽量避免公共Wi-Fi,使用VPN等工具保障数据安全。
  4. 定期更新:保持软件和硬件的最新版本,确保安全漏洞及时修补。

3. 以太坊代币是否可以无限制造?

不是所有代币都可以无限制地生成,这取决于代币的设计。在ERC-20合约中,开发者设定了总量上限。例如,某些代币可能在合约中设定总供应量为100万枚。但也有一些代币采用可增发机制,允许在特定条件下增加发行量。同时,NFT代币的每一个都有独特的属性,因此不会存在“无限制造”的问题。

4. 我如何跟踪我的以太坊代币?

有多种方式可以跟踪以太坊代币的持有情况:

  1. 应用:大多数以太坊应用都提供余额查询和交易历史记录功能,让用户方便地查看持有情况。
  2. 区块链浏览器:如Etherscan.io,可以输入以太坊地址查看该地址的余额和所有交易记录。
  3. 资产跟踪工具:使用CoinMarketCap等平台,可以将地址链接至这些工具,实时跟踪资产价格和绩效。

综上所述,以太坊代币的生态系统丰富多样,通过了解其基本概念、创建过程、管理方式及安全性等方面,用户能够更高效地使用这一新兴技术。同时,答案解释了常见问题,帮助用户进一步理解代币的特性及相关知识。希望本文对你在以太坊代币的学习与使用过程中有所帮助。